Transaction 7e55162f95d406a84100fe796ab78273563122649efb8b16cd9125ede9606880
1 Input
1 Output
-
7e55162f95d406a84100fe796ab78273563122649efb8b16cd9125ede9606880:0
- value
- 3385836
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 34f4aaeb59e21388ea54932abb63401c4765677e OP_EQUALVERIFY OP_CHECKSIG
- address
- 15q1EnLvm6MfFZPNj99GVkKkmWgyF49fbj